Philips’ 6 inch terrestrial globe
$1,100.00 AUD
London : George Philip & Son, circa 1930.
Terrestrial globe 6 inches in diameter, printed gores over plaster base, graduated equator band, supported on a contemporary half-meridian stand on turned wooden base, some old surface rubbing, with a recently applied varnish, a very good example.
An interesting interwar terrestrial globe, showing the renamed cities of Leningrad and Istanbul, Ukraine as a separate region, delineating French West Africa and French Indochina, as well as outlining the puppet state of Manchuria, and the Italian Somali Coast.
